Following are a number of back-translations as well as a sample translation for translators of 1 Chronicles 15:16:
- Kupsabiny: “David also said to the leaders of the people from the clan of Levi to choose some others from their people who would be singing (and dancing) and playing lyres and beating sticks loudly on account of happiness.” (Source: Kupsabiny Back Translation)
- Newari: “After that David ordered the leaders of the Levites to choose their brothers to sing songs and play music with stringed instruments, lutes, and cymbals.” (Source: Newari Back Translation)
- Hiligaynon: “David commanded the leaders/[lit. heads] of the Levites to choose some singers from their fellow Levites, to sing beautiful songs accompanied by lyres, harps, and cymbals.” (Source: Hiligaynon Back Translation)
- English: “David told the leaders of the descendants of Levi to appoint some of their relatives to sing joyful songs and play lyres, harps, and cymbals while they were carrying the Sacred Chest.” (Source: Translation for Translators)
